GoGPT Best VPN GoSearch

OnWorks favicon'u

htools - Bulutta Çevrimiçi

Ubuntu Online, Fedora Online, Windows çevrimiçi emülatörü veya MAC OS çevrimiçi emülatörü üzerinden OnWorks ücretsiz barındırma sağlayıcısında htools çalıştırın

Bu, Ubuntu Online, Fedora Online, Windows çevrimiçi öykünücüsü veya MAC OS çevrimiçi öykünücüsü gibi birden fazla ücretsiz çevrimiçi iş istasyonumuzdan birini kullanarak OnWorks ücretsiz barındırma sağlayıcısında çalıştırılabilen komut araçlarıdır.

Program:

ADI


htools - Ganesi için küme ayırma ve yerleştirme araçları

SİNOPSİS


hbal küme dengeleyici

kontrol et küme denetleyicisi

hspace küme kapasitesi hesaplaması

dolu Allocator eklentisi

hscan daha sonra yeniden kullanım için küme durumunu kaydeder

bilgi küme bilgi yazıcısı

silindir
küme yuvarlanan bakım planlayıcısı

AÇIKLAMA


htools, örneklerin tahsisine/hareketine yardımcı olmak için tasarlanmış bir araçlar paketidir ve
Ganesi kümelerinin dengelenmesi. htools ayrıca sembolik olarak bağlanması gereken genel ikili dosyadır veya
farklı işlevleri gerçekleştirmek için her aracın adı altında sabit bağlantı.
Alternatif olarak, istenen rolü ayarlamak için HTOOLS ortam değişkeni kullanılabilir.

Hbal olarak yüklenir, sırayla bir dizi örnek hareketini hesaplar ve isteğe bağlı olarak yürütür
Kümeyi dengelemek için.

hcheck olarak yüklenir, küme kontrollerini önceden yapar ve isteğe bağlı olarak yeniden dengelemeyi simüle eder.
mevcut tüm hbal seçenekleri.

hspace olarak yüklendiğinde, bir kümeye kaç ek örneğin sığabileceğini hesaplar,
N+1 durumunu korurken. Mevcut kümelerin veya simüle edilmiş kümelerin modellerinde çalışabilir.
kümeler.

Dolu olarak yüklenir, bir IAllocator eklentisi görevi görür, yani Ganeti tarafından hesaplamak için kullanılır
yeni örnek tahsisleri ve örnek hareketleri.

hscan olarak yüklenir, yerel veya uzak küme durumunu tarar ve onu
daha sonra diğer roller tarafından yeniden kullanılabilir.

Hindfo olarak yüklenir, mevcut küme durumu hakkında bilgi yazdırır.

Döndürücü olarak yüklendiğinde, bir bilgisayarda düğüm yeniden başlatmalarını gerektiren bakımların programlanmasına yardımcı olur.
küme.

ORTAK SEÇENEKLER


Seçenekler, tüm program modlarında aynı şekilde çalışır, ancak tüm program modları, tüm program modlarını desteklemez.
seçenekler. Bazı yaygın seçenekler şunlardır:

-P, --baskı düğümleri
Düğüm durumunu, kullanıcının anlamasına izin verecek şekilde tasarlanmış bir biçimde yazdırır.
düğümün en önemli parametreleri. Söz konusu komut bir küme oluşturuyorsa
geçiş (örneğin dengeleme veya tahsis), daha sonra genellikle hem ilk hem de nihai
düğüm durumu yazdırılır.

Listelenen bilgileri virgülle ayırarak özelleştirmek mümkündür.
bu seçeneğe alan adları listesi (alan listesi şu anda belgelenmemiş) veya
ek alan listesinin önüne bir artı ekleyerek varsayılan alan listesini genişletmek için
imza. Varsayılan olarak, düğüm listesi aşağıdaki bilgileri içerecektir:

F '-' çevrimdışı anlamına gelen, düğümün durumunu gösteren bir karakter
düğüm, '*' N+1 başarısızlığı anlamına gelir ve boş, iyi bir düğüm anlamına gelir

İsim düğüm adı

t_mem toplam düğüm belleği

n_mem düğümün kendisi tarafından kullanılan bellek

i_mem örnekler tarafından kullanılan bellek

x_mem kullanımda gibi görünen ancak neden veya tarafından belirlenemeyen miktar belleği
hangi örnek; genellikle bu, hipervizörün bir miktar ek yükü veya
başka raporlama hataları olduğunu

f_mem boş düğüm belleği

r_mem N+1 için gereken boş bellek miktarı olan ayrılmış düğüm belleği
uyma

t_dsk toplam disk

f_dsk boş disk

bilgisayar düğümdeki fiziksel işlemci sayısı

vpu birincil örneklere ayrılan sanal işlemci sayısı

adet birincil örnek sayısı

scnt ikincil örnek sayısı

p_fmem boş hafıza yüzdesi

p_fdsk boş disk yüzdesi

r_cpu sanal işlemcinin fiziksel işlemciye oranı

CPU dinamik CPU yükü (bilgi mevcutsa)

lMem dinamik bellek yükü (bilgi mevcutsa)

kimlik dinamik disk yükü (bilgi mevcutsa)

lNet dinamik net yük (eğer bilgi mevcutsa)

-t veri dosyası, --text-data=*veri dosyası*
Arka uç belirtimi: düğüm ve örnek bilgilerini tutan dosyanın adı
(RAPI veya LUXI aracılığıyla toplanmıyorsa). Bu veya diğer arka uçlardan biri
seçildi. Seçenek man sayfasında açıklanmıştır Araçlar(1).

Dosya, satır tabanlı, birbirinden tek boş satırlarla metin verilerini içermelidir.
bölümler. Özellikle, boş bir bölüm boş dize ile tanımlanır.
ardından ayrılan boş satır, böylece ardışık iki boş satır elde edilir.
Dolayısıyla boş satırların sayısı önemlidir ve keyfi olarak değiştirilemez. NS
çizgilerin kendileri sütun tabanlıdır ve çizgi simgesi (|) ayırıcı görevi görür.

İlk bölüm, aşağıdaki sütunlarla birlikte grup verilerini içerir:

· grup ismi

· grup kullanıcı kimliği

· tahsis politikası

· etiketler (virgülle ayrılmış)

· ağlar (UUID'ler, virgülle ayrılmış)

İkinci bölümler, aşağıdaki sütunlarla birlikte düğüm verilerini içerir:

· düğüm adı

· düğüm toplam hafızası

· düğüm tarafından kullanılan bellek

· düğüm boş hafızası

· düğüm toplam diski

· düğümsüz disk

· düğüm fiziksel çekirdekleri

· çevrimdışı/rol alanı (çevrimdışı düğümler için Y, çevrimiçi ana olmayan düğümler için N ve
her zaman çevrimiçi olan ana düğüm)

· grup UUID'si

· düğüm iğ sayısı

· düğüm etiketleri

· özel depolama değeri (etkinse Y, aksi halde N)

· düğümsüz iğler

· düğüm işletim sistemi tarafından kullanılan sanal CPU'lar

· Düğümün ait olduğu düğüm grubundaki standart bir düğümün hızına göre CPU hızı
için

Üçüncü bölüm, alanlarla birlikte örnek verilerini içerir:

· örnek isim

· örnek hafıza

· örnek disk boyutu

· örnek vcpus

· örnek durumu (Ganeti formatında, örneğin çalışıyor veya ERROR_down)

· örnek auto_balance bayrağı (man sayfasına bakın gnt örneği(8))

· örnek birincil düğümü

· varsa, örnek ikincil düğüm(ler)

· örnek disk türü (örn. düz veya drbd)

· örnek etiketleri

· iş mili arka uç parametresini kullanır

· örnek tarafından kullanılan gerçek disk milleri (olabilir - özel depolama
aktif değil)

Dördüncü bölüm, her satırda bir etiket olacak şekilde küme etiketlerini içerir (sütun yok/no
sütun işleme).

Beşinci bölüm, küme ve düğüm gruplarının ilkelerini içerir.
aşağıdaki biçim ( | ile ayrılmış):

· sahip (küme ise boş, aksi takdirde grup adı)

· standart, minimum, maksimum örnek özellikleri; minimum ve maksimum örnek özellikleri ayrılır
aralarında noktalı virgül bulunur ve birden çok kez belirtilebilir
(min;maks;min;maks...); özelliklerin her biri aşağıdaki değerleri içerir:
virgülle:

· hafıza boyutu

· işlemci sayısı

· disk boyutu

· disk sayısı - NIC sayısı

· disk şablonları

· vcpu oranı

· iğ oranı

--mond=*evet|hayır*
Verilirse, program desteklenen verilerden veri almak için tüm MonD'leri sorgulayacaktır.
ağ üzerinden toplayıcılar.

--mond-veri veri dosyası
Sorgulayan MonD'leri geçersiz kılmak için MonD tarafından sağlanan verileri tutan dosyanın adı
ağ üzerinden. Bu çoğunlukla hata ayıklama için kullanılır. Dosya JSON'da olmalıdır
her düğüm için bir tane olmak üzere iki üyeli bir JSON nesnesi dizisini biçimlendirin ve sunun.
Düğüm adlı ilk üye, düğümün adıdır ve ikinci üye düğümün adıdır.
raporlar bir dizi rapor nesnesidir. Rapor nesneleri aynı olmalıdır
izleme aracısı tarafından üretilen biçimi.

--ignore-dynu
Verilirse, tüm dinamik kullanım bilgileri, olduğu varsayılarak yok sayılır.
0. Bu seçenek, -U seçeneği tarafından iletilen tüm verilere göre öncelikli olacaktır.
(hbal ile mevcuttur) veya MonD'ler tarafından --mond ve --mond-data seçeneği ile.

-m küme
Arka uç belirtimi: verileri doğrudan küme argüman olarak verildi
RAPI aracılığıyla. Argüman iki nokta üst üste (:) içermiyorsa, bir
https:// başına ekleyerek ve varsayılan RAPI bağlantı noktasını ekleyerek tam olarak oluşturulmuş URL,
aksi takdirde, tam olarak belirtilmiş bir URL olarak kabul edilir ve olduğu gibi kullanılır.

-L [yol]
Arka uç belirtimi: doğrudan ana arka plan programından veri toplayın;
LUXI (dahili bir Ganeti protokolü) aracılığıyla iletişime geçildi. isteğe bağlı yol argüman
ana arka plan programının dinlediği unix soketinin yolu olarak yorumlanır;
aksi takdirde, Ganeti tarafından kullanılan varsayılan yol (derleme zamanında yapılandırılır) kullanılır.

-I|--ialloc-src yol
Arka uç belirtimi: verileri doğrudan bir ayırıcı isteğinden yükleyin (üretildiği gibi
bir ayırıcı arama yaparken Ganeti tarafından). iallocator isteği şuradan okunur:
belirtilen yol.

--benzetmek tanım
Arka uç belirtimi: gerçek verileri kullanmak yerine, verilen bir boş küme oluşturun.
düğüm açıklaması NS tanım parametre, virgülle ayrılmış beş liste olmalıdır
sırayla açıklayan öğeler:

· bu düğüm grubu için ayırma politikası (tercihli, tahsis edilebilir or tahsis edilemez,
veya alternatif olarak kısa formlar p, a or u)

· kümedeki düğüm sayısı

· düğümlerin disk boyutu (mebibayt cinsinden varsayılan, birimler kullanılabilir)

· düğümlerin bellek boyutu (mebibayt cinsinden varsayılan, birimler kullanılabilir)

· düğümler için işlemci çekirdeği sayısı

· düğümler için iş mili sayısı

Örnek bir açıklama olurdu tercih edilen,20,100G,16g,4,2 20 düğümü tanımlayan
her düğümün 100 GB disk alanına, 16 GiB belleğe, 4 CPU çekirdeğine ve 2'ye sahip olduğu küme
disk milleri. Tüm düğümlerin şu anda aynı özelliklere sahip olması gerektiğini unutmayın.

Bu seçenek birden çok kez verilebilir ve her yeni kullanım yeni bir düğüm grubunu tanımlar.
Bu nedenle, farklı düğüm gruplarının farklı ayırma politikaları ve düğümleri olabilir.
sayı/şartname.

-içinde, --ayrıntılı
Çıktı ayrıntı düzeyini artırın. Bu seçeneğin her kullanımı,
birinin varsayılanından ayrıntı (şu anda 5'ten fazla mantıklı değil).

-Q, --sessizlik
Çıktı ayrıntı düzeyini azaltın. Bu seçeneğin her kullanımı,
birin varsayılanından ayrıntı (sıfırdan az bir anlam ifade etmiyor).

-V, --versiyon
Sadece program sürümünü gösterin ve çıkın.

BİRİMLERİ
Bazı seçenekler sadece sayısal değerleri değil, aynı zamanda sayısal değerleri de kabul eder.
birim. Varsayılan olarak, bu tür birim kabul eden seçenekler mebibayt kullanır. Küçük harf kullanma
mektupları m, g ve t (veya daha uzun eşdeğerleri mib, pim, kaval kemiği, hangi durum için
önemli değil) açık ikili birimler seçilebilir. SI sistemindeki birimler şunlar olabilir:
büyük harflerle seçilir M, G ve T (veya daha uzun eşdeğerleri MB,
GB, TB, bu durumda önemli değil).

SI ve ikili sistemler arasındaki fark hakkında daha fazla ayrıntı şurada okunabilir:
birimleri(7) adam sayfası.

ÇEVRE


Programları yeniden adlandırmak/simge bağlamak yerine HTOOLS ortam değişkeni kullanılabilir;
sadece istenen role ayarlayın ve ardından programın adı artık kullanılmaz.

RAPORLAMA BÖCEK


Hataları proje web sitesine bildirin (http://code.google.com/p/ganeti/) veya iletişim
Ganesi posta listesini kullanan geliştiriciler ([e-posta korumalı]).

onworks.net hizmetlerini kullanarak htools'u çevrimiçi kullanın


Ücretsiz Sunucular ve İş İstasyonları

Windows ve Linux uygulamalarını indirin

Linux komutları

Ad




×
reklâm
❤️Buradan alışveriş yapın, rezervasyon yapın veya satın alın; ücretsizdir, hizmetlerin ücretsiz kalmasına yardımcı olur.